Output 51f4a0d230f6ea38be1c8f6cc8cfbefc3269519d225ec77a4c6d97657cd0e100:24

value
10705548
script pubkey
OP_0 OP_PUSHBYTES_20 787aaa6ebd4c0ced3190cd6ac3afe196a25fcd49
address
bc1q0pa25m4afsxw6vvse44v8tlpj639ln2fnrd6gv
transaction
51f4a0d230f6ea38be1c8f6cc8cfbefc3269519d225ec77a4c6d97657cd0e100
confirmations
173192
spent
true